					<description><![CDATA[What a beautiful sunset at Port Oriel. Port Oriel in Clogherhead is a commercial port located in Clogherhead, County Louth, Ireland. It is a fishing port, which also has facilities for handling general cargo, fuel and other supplies.

The port is known for its vibrant fishing community and its important role in supporting the local economy.]]></description>
